Types of Roofing Materials
Roofing materials play a crucial role in protecting buildings from the elements. There are various types of roofing materials used globally, ranging from traditional options to more modern choices.
Traditional Roofing Materials
- Thatch: Thatch is a traditional roofing material made from dried plant materials like straw or reeds. It is commonly used in regions with a long history of this roofing method, providing natural insulation and a rustic aesthetic.
- Wood Shingles: Wooden shingles are another traditional option, offering a classic look and natural feel. While they require more maintenance than some modern materials, they are popular for their charm and eco-friendly appeal.
- Clay Tiles: Clay tiles have been used for centuries and are known for their durability and distinctive appearance. They are often seen in Mediterranean and Spanish-style architecture, adding a touch of elegance to buildings.
Modern Roofing Materials
- Metal Roofing: Metal roofs have gained popularity for their longevity, energy efficiency, and low maintenance requirements. They come in various styles, including standing seam panels and metal shingles, offering a sleek and contemporary look.
- Asphalt Shingles: Asphalt shingles are one of the most commonly used roofing materials today due to their affordability and ease of installation. They come in a range of colors and styles, making them a versatile choice for different architectural designs.
- Concrete Tiles: Concrete tiles are a durable and cost-effective roofing option that mimics the look of traditional clay tiles. They offer excellent fire resistance and can withstand harsh weather conditions, making them a practical choice for many homeowners.
Environmental Impact
When it comes to roofing materials, the environmental impact is a crucial factor to consider. Different materials have varying levels of sustainability and energy efficiency, which can significantly affect the overall environmental footprint of a building.
Metal Roofs
Metal roofs are known for their durability and recyclability, making them a sustainable choice for environmentally conscious homeowners. They can be made from recycled materials and are often fully recyclable at the end of their lifespan. Additionally, metal roofs have high solar reflectance, reducing heat absorption and lowering energy costs for cooling.
Clay Tiles
Clay tiles are another eco-friendly roofing option due to their longevity and natural composition. They are made from natural clay and are energy-efficient, helping to keep homes cool in hot climates. However, the manufacturing process of clay tiles can have a higher environmental impact compared to other materials.
Green Roofs
Green roofs, also known as living roofs, consist of vegetation planted on the roof surface. They provide insulation, absorb rainwater, and reduce the urban heat island effect. Green roofs can significantly improve energy efficiency by reducing heating and cooling needs in buildings.
However, they require regular maintenance and can be costly to install.Overall, the choice of roofing material can have a substantial impact on the environment and energy efficiency of a building. Homeowners should consider factors such as durability, recyclability, and energy efficiency when selecting the right roofing material for their property.
Durability and Longevity
When it comes to roofing materials, durability and longevity are crucial factors to consider. The longevity of a roof depends on various factors such as the material used, installation quality, maintenance, and environmental conditions.
Asphalt Shingles
- Asphalt shingles are one of the most commonly used roofing materials known for their durability.
- They have a lifespan of around 20-30 years, depending on the quality and maintenance.
Metal Roofing
- Metal roofing is highly durable and can last for 40-70 years or even longer.
- Materials like steel, aluminum, and copper are known for their longevity and resistance to harsh weather conditions.
Clay Tiles
- Clay tiles have been used for centuries and are known for their longevity.
- They can last anywhere from 50 to over 100 years with proper installation and maintenance.
Factors Affecting Longevity
- Proper installation by experienced professionals can significantly impact the lifespan of a roof.
- Regular maintenance and inspections help identify and address issues before they escalate.
- Climate and environmental factors play a crucial role in determining how long a roofing material will last.
Cost and Affordability
When considering roofing materials, one crucial factor to take into account is the cost and affordability associated with each option. The initial cost of the material, as well as the long-term maintenance expenses, can vary significantly and impact the overall affordability of the roofing solution.
Additionally, geographical location can also play a role in determining the affordability of certain materials, as availability and transportation costs can influence prices.
Cost Implications of Different Roofing Materials
- Asphalt shingles are one of the most affordable roofing materials, making them a popular choice for homeowners on a budget.
- Metal roofing, while initially more expensive than asphalt shingles, can be a cost-effective option in the long run due to its durability and low maintenance requirements.
- Wood shakes and shingles are typically more expensive upfront and may require more frequent maintenance, impacting their overall affordability.
- Slate and tile roofs are among the most expensive roofing options, but their longevity and durability can make them a worthwhile investment over time.
Geographical Influence on Affordability
The geographical location of a property can also impact the affordability of roofing materials. For example, materials that need to be imported to a remote area may incur higher transportation costs, making them less affordable compared to locally sourced options.
Additionally, climates with extreme weather conditions may require more durable and costly materials to ensure the roof can withstand the elements, affecting overall affordability.
Aesthetics and Design
When it comes to roofing materials, aesthetics and design play a crucial role in enhancing the overall look of a building. Different materials offer unique visual appeal and can contribute to the architectural style of a structure.
Variety of Design Options
Roofing materials come in a wide range of colors, textures, and shapes, allowing for endless design possibilities. For example, clay tiles can create a Mediterranean or Spanish-style look, while metal roofing offers a modern and sleek appearance.
Enhancing Architectural Features
Specific roofing materials can help highlight certain architectural features of a building. For instance, cedar shingles can complement the rustic charm of a cottage, while slate tiles can add a touch of elegance to a historic home.
Unique Architectural Designs
Some roofing materials are used to achieve unique architectural designs that stand out. Green roofs, made with living vegetation, not only provide environmental benefits but also add a distinctive and eco-friendly look to a building.
